@ -53,12 +53,12 @@ These are the metrics this program exports, assuming the `METRICS_PREFIX` is `qb
| Metric name | Type | Description |
| --------------------------------------------------- | -------- | ---------------- |
| `qbittorrent_up` | gauge | Whether if the qBittorrent server is answering requests from this exporter. A `version` label with the server version is added |
| `qbittorrent_connected` | gauge | Whether if the qBittorrent server is connected to the Bittorrent network. |
| `qbittorrent_firewalled` | gauge | Whether if the qBittorrent server is connected to the Bittorrent network but is behind a firewall. |
| `qbittorrent_dht_nodes` | gauge | Number of DHT nodes connected to |
| `qbittorrent_dl_info_data` | counter | Data downloaded since the server started, in bytes |
| `qbittorrent_up_info_data` | counter | Data uploaded since the server started, in bytes |
| `qbittorrent_up` | gauge | Whether the qBittorrent server is answering requests from this exporter. A `version` label with the server version is added. |
| `qbittorrent_connected` | gauge | Whether the qBittorrent server is connected to the Bittorrent network. |
| `qbittorrent_firewalled` | gauge | Whether the qBittorrent server is connected to the Bittorrent network but is behind a firewall. |
| `qbittorrent_dht_nodes` | gauge | Number of DHT nodes connected to. |
| `qbittorrent_dl_info_data` | counter | Data downloaded since the server started, in bytes. |
| `qbittorrent_up_info_data` | counter | Data uploaded since the server started, in bytes. |
| `qbittorrent_torrents_count` | gauge | Number of torrents for each `category` and `status`. Example: `qbittorrent_torrents_count{category="movies",status="downloading"}`|
